I made an error once typing my zip code into a gas pump keyboard after sliding my credit card. It refused to operate. The idea is it prevents people from using a stolen credit card. Thieves are not likely to know the zip code of the person from whom they just lifted the card and one of the first places such people go and use the card are filling stations.
